BY: Dr. Hana Saada
ALGIERS- In a collaborative effort to revitalize the mining sector, the Algerian Ministry of Energy and Mines and the Algerian Council for Economic Renewal (CREA) conducted a coordination meeting on Tuesday. Chaired by Minister of Energy and Mines Mohamed Arkab and CREA President Kamel Moula, the meeting brought together Mourad Hanifi, the Director-General of the National Agency for Mining Activities, CREA members, and ministry executives, as outlined in an official statement.
During the gathering, both parties engaged in discussions concerning the current state of Algeria’s mining activity, emphasizing available capacities and identifying existing challenges. The conversations delved into the established strategy and the proposed plans aimed at bolstering investments in the mining sector. This encompassed aspects such as geological studies, research, exploration, mining operations, and the manufacturing industry associated with mining.
To facilitate effective implementation of these initiatives, it was decided to strengthen cooperation and enhance consultations between the Ministry of Energy and Mines and CREA. This will involve organizing consultative meetings and intensifying discussions to determine effective mechanisms that promote both domestic and foreign investments. The ultimate goal is to achieve sustainable development within the Algerian mining sector.
